Love on the Spectrum Stars Slam RFK Jr.’s Autism Comments as ‘Ignorant’

The stars of the hit Netflix show “Love on the Spectrum” are taking a stand against Robert F. Kennedy Jr. and his controversial comments about autism. In a recent interview with NewsNation, Dani Bowman, a cast member of the show, expressed her disagreement with Kennedy’s views on autism.

Kennedy had made statements implying that autistic individuals would never be able to hold a job, pay taxes, or engage in typical activities like dating or playing sports. Bowman vehemently disagreed with this sentiment, stating that autistic people have the same hopes, dreams, and experiences as anyone else. She highlighted her own achievements, including holding a job, paying taxes, and earning a master’s degree.

Furthermore, Bowman emphasized that the focus should not be on curing autism but on creating a more inclusive and supportive society for all individuals, regardless of their neurodiversity. She stressed the importance of acceptance and understanding rather than trying to change who a person is at their core.

Another cast member of “Love on the Spectrum,” James B. Jones, also spoke out against Kennedy’s comments on TikTok. Jones described the remarks as ignorant and offensive, noting that society’s understanding of autism has evolved over time. He credited special education programs for helping him grow and develop into the person he is today.

Overall, both Bowman and Jones are advocating for a more compassionate and inclusive approach towards individuals with autism. They are challenging harmful stereotypes and promoting acceptance and support for all members of the neurodiverse community. Their voices serve as a reminder that everyone deserves to be valued and respected for who they are.
